盐浓度、温度、孵化时间对日本血吸虫虫卵孵化的影响 被引量:1

Effects of salt concentration,temperature,and incubation time on the hatching of eggs of Schistosoma japonicum

摘要 目的研究盐浓度、温度、孵化时间对日本血吸虫虫卵孵化的影响。方法分别采用浓度为0、0.5、1.2、2g/100ml的氯化钠溶液并分别在4、16、26、37℃条件下对日本血吸虫虫卵进行孵化,且在适宜温度下,观察日内、日间孵化的变异系数;分别在20min、1h、2h、4h、8h、12h观察各组孵化情况。结果氯化钠浓度在1.2g/100ml以下可孵化出40~154个毛蚴,温度在26℃孵出264个毛蚴,随着标本放置时间的延长,孵出毛蚴数由225个减少至198个。结论无盐、26℃、孵化2h是粪便血吸虫虫卵孵化的适宜条件。 Objective To study the effects of the salt concentration,temperature,and incubation time on the hatching of eggs of Schistosoma japonicum.Methods Sodium chloride solutions at concentrations of 0,0.5,1.2,and 2 g/100 ml were used along with temperatures of 4 ℃,16 ℃,26 ℃,and 37 ℃ to hatch eggs of S.japonicum.The coefficient of variation in daytime hatching and intraday variation in hatching were determined during incubation at an appropriate temperature;hatching was observed at 20 min,1 h,2 h,4 h,8 h,and 12 h.Results A sodium chloride concentration of 1.2 g/100 ml or less allowed 40-154 miracidia to hatch;264 miracidia hatched at a temperature at 26 ℃.When the specimen was left to stand for a longer period,the number of miracidia that hatched decreased from 225 to 198.ConclusionNo salt,a temperature of 26 ℃,and incubation for 2 hours were suitable conditions for the hatching of schistosome eggs in feces.
